VWO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2020 in Review

1,451 of the 4,539 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Vanguard FTSE Emerging Markets ETF (VWO) for Q1 2020, worth a combined $31.2B — down 26% from $42.3B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 175 funds closed out of VWO and 99 opened new positions — a net loss of 76 holders — while 640 trimmed existing stakes and 627 added.

The largest buyer was Charles Schwab, opening a new position worth an estimated $341M. The largest seller was Charles Schwab Investment Advisory, exiting entirely with an estimated $569M sold.
